WitrynaFirst assign “go” and “stop” to colors other than red and green (i.e.purple and brown). Use construction paper as a visual. Alternate the “stop” and “go” colors. Once the children grow accustomed to the colors and their corresponding meaning, make changes so that children must once again regulate their responses. WitrynaImpulse control, or self-control, is the ability to resist temptations, urges, or impulses in order to meet one’s goals. Students with good self-control are able to pay attention to important information in their environment, such as instructions from teachers or parents.
